## The Importance of Data Analysis
Data analysis plays a crucial role in football management. It helps teams make informed decisions about player transfers, tactical strategies, and match preparation. By understanding the patterns and trends in previous seasons, managers can identify areas where they need improvement and capitalize on strengths.
